Business Details
This segment involves the manufacturing, processing, procurement, and sale of faucets, Water Supply & Drainage Fittings, Joints & Piping Components in Japan by KVK Corporation. As the core business accounting for approximately 98% of the Group's external customer sales, it centers on Single-Lever Faucets and Thermostatic Faucets as mainstay products. Major customers include Takara Standard Co., Ltd., and the segment achieves nationwide distribution through plumbing and equipment sales channels. The segment operates a structure in which parts are supplied from subsidiaries in China and the Philippines, while final products are manufactured and sold domestically.
Recent Overview
Despite headwinds in the housing market, focused order-taking efforts led to record-high net sales.
In FY2026 (ending March 2026), the Japan segment's external customer net sales reached ¥30,414 million (up approximately 4.2% year on year), marking a record high. Amid a challenging market environment with continued declines in new housing starts, the company focused on order-taking activities with customers, resulting in increased orders for Single-Lever Faucets and Thermostatic Faucets. Quality improvement also progressed, including standardizing water-repellent film coating on the Multi Reform Faucet Series and reducing warranty-period repair cases by approximately 13% and repair costs by approximately 17% year on year. The company also strengthened relationships with sales agents and distributors through regional conventions (Kansai, Tohoku, and Kanto) of the nationwide KVK Association.

Growth Drivers
- Increased orders for Single-Lever and Thermostatic Faucets through proactive order-taking activities with customers
- Enhanced added value and competitiveness through standardization of water-repellent film coating on the Multi Reform Faucet Series
- Steady housing renovation demand and strengthened collaboration with sales agents and distributors through the nationwide KVK Association
- Improved productivity and cost competitiveness through KPS (KVK Production System) activities
- Reduction in warranty-period repair cases and repair costs through quality improvement activities (enhancing customer satisfaction and reducing warranty costs)
- Appropriate supply chain management, including compliance with the Act on Promotion of Subcontracting Small and Medium-sized Enterprises
Risks
- Continued decline in new housing starts (long-term market contraction due to declining birthrate, aging population, and fewer households)
- Weak housing purchase sentiment due to rising mortgage rates and inflation
- Increased manufacturing costs due to sustained high prices for key raw materials (such as copper alloys) and rising energy prices
- Risk of crude oil price spikes and shortages of petroleum-derived raw materials due to U.S. trade policy and Middle East tensions
- Customer concentration risk from sales concentration with Takara Standard Co., Ltd. (approximately 11.8% of Japan segment net sales)
- Risk of increased procurement costs due to sharp foreign exchange fluctuations
